vasilito 7686729069 drm: implement syncobj and fence for VIRGL/VirtIO driver
Extract protocol-agnostic FenceTimeline from Intel to shared
src/drivers/fence.rs — atomic-based fence tracking suitable
for Intel, VIRGL, and AMD drivers.

Extract protocol-agnostic SyncobjManager from Intel to shared
src/drivers/syncobj.rs — syncobj create/destroy/signal/reset/
wait/query and sync_file fd export/import.

Wire both into VirtioDriver:
- Add FenceTimeline + SyncobjManager fields
- Implement all 5 GpuDriver syncobj trait methods
  (create, destroy, wait, export_fd, import_fd)
- Track fence seqnos in virgl_submit_3d (allocate
  before submit, signal after completion)

Intel fence.rs and syncobj.rs converted to thin re-export
modules pointing at shared sources — no behavioral change
for Intel driver.

This gives Mesa VIRGL userspace the standard DRM syncobj
API for GPU/compositor synchronization.

#include <config.h>
/* Specification. */
#include "msvc-nothrow.h"
/* Get declarations of the native Windows API functions. */
#define WIN32_LEAN_AND_MEAN
#include <windows.h>
#include "msvc-inval.h"
#undef _get_osfhandle
#if HAVE_MSVC_INVALID_PARAMETER_HANDLER
intptr_t
_gl_nothrow_get_osfhandle (int fd)
{
intptr_t result;
TRY_MSVC_INVAL
{
result = _get_osfhandle (fd);
}
CATCH_MSVC_INVAL
{
result = (intptr_t) INVALID_HANDLE_VALUE;
}
DONE_MSVC_INVAL;
return result;
}
#endif
